Burton, Lynn R., 1926-2001.
Lynn Burton was born in Bend, Or. on May 15, 1926, and attended high school in Manitou Springs, Colo. Enlisted in the U.S. Army in early 1944. Volunteered for 10th Mountain Division. Trained at Camp Swift in Texas. Served in the 87th Infantry Regiment, Company L. Saw enemy action and was wounded in the northern Apennines near Locuri Scoula and received Purple Heart. Active member of the National Association of the 10th Mountain Division. Attended many reunions. Died on April 15, 2001.
